Xbox Boss on Bringing Games to E3, State of Decay MMO, Winning Console War

Phil Spencer says he's "more excited than nervous" for E3 2014.

Xbox head and Microsoft Games Studios corporate VP Phil Spencer shared some interesting new snippets of information on Twitter and revealed that Microsoft is gearing up for E3.

In a series of tweets, he stated, “Its going to be Huge, important show for us” and “Bringing more than hype, bringing games.” He also stated that he is “More excited than nervous. The Xbox team is working hard to make the show great.”

We may also get to hear about Undead Labs’ State of Decay MMO for the Xbox One in the coming months. Spencer stated, “SoD is important to us. @undeadlabs has a good plan for the franchise and it’s bigger than a DLC expansion.” Considering the first game was one of the more successful Xbox 360 titles that released near the tail end of the console’s life cycle, we’re interested to see what’s next.

For the on-going console war, Spencer also stated that Microsoft is “Definitely in to win. We need to do more, that’s 100% of my focus.”
